Description
INFICON is a leading provider of innovative instrumentation, critical sensor technologies, and Smart Manufacturing/Industry 4.0 software solutions that enhance productivity and quality of tools, processes, and complete factories. These analysis, measurement and control products are essential for gas leak detection in air conditioning/refrigeration and automotive manufacturing. They are vital to equipment manufacturers and end-users in the complex fabrication of semiconductors and thin film coatings for optics, flat panel displays, solar cells and industrial vacuum coating applications. Other users of our vacuum-based processes include the life sciences, research, aerospace, packaging, heat treatment, laser cutting and many other industrial processes. We also leverage our expertise in vacuum technology to provide unique, toxic chemical analysis products for emergency response, security, and environmental health and safety.
Responsible for deployment of intelligent sensors, fault detection software, and new application development for US Field Applications Engineering group. The ideal candidate will be located in the Phoenix, AZ area but will work remotely and travel to customer sites. The successful candidate will work with INFICON's sales team to develop new opportunities and support projects at assigned accounts.
Deploy and Support sensor integration and FabGuard Software Platform on broad array of semiconductor process equipment.
Create recipes and data analysis of tool based sensors (data), INFICON sensors and the customer’s sensors for the purposes of Fault Detection and Classification (FDC) using FabGuard
Provide technical assistance within areas of specialty for customers.
Provide written and oral feedback to the customer on applications work including process troubleshooting, recipe development, and installation procedures.
Identify unexplored process areas where INFICON sensors and software can add value to the customer.
Provide written and oral feedback to onsite account Manager on weekly activities, customer requests, needs and requirements.
Provide onsite training on INFICON products including FabGuard FDC software, INFICON hardware usage and basic troubleshooting.
Provide installation support of INFICON equipment as needed, which includes sensors, FabGuard software and He Leak Detectors.
Bachelor of Science degree in (Engineering, Physics, Chemistry or related sciences) with 2-5+ years’ work experience preferably in Semiconductors
Solid understanding of Semiconductor Processes and OEM tools including Lithography, PVD and CVD. Broad understanding of ALD, Etch and CMP is desirable.
Excellent verbal and written communication skills for both external and internal customer relationships.
Ability to adapt to various field situations and to foster strong relationships with internal and external customers.
Requires strong Analytical Skills and Critical Thinking to Solve Complex Problems
Ability to travel (approximately 20-25%), both domestically and internationally.
The expected salary range for this position is between $70,000 and $110,000 per year. In addition, INFICON employees are eligible for a profit-sharing bonus with a target of 10%. This role is also eligible for a Sales Incentive Plan with a target incentive of 10%+. The actual compensation will be determined based on experience, location, and other factors permitted by law
